
Search by job, company or skills
Job Summary:
Senior Full-stack Developer is responsible for developing digital platforms for AIA / AIA Wellness. You will be part of a scrum team and work with a team of both in-house and outsource developers.
Responsibilities:
Handle the design, architecture, development, code review and testing of core applications.
Contribute to best practice, application design
Contribute ideas and experience to new development solutions
Work closely with development team and business to carry out builds and testing
Write codes that meet AIA standard and serve business requirements
Manage full software development life cycle
Write unit tests and automation e2e testing
Perform DevOps functions such as CI/CD scripting, test automation
Develop technical documents and ensuring that all technical documents are up to date
Maintain and enhance AIA digital platforms
Troubleshoot coding problem and coordinate with various parties to resolve technical issues, create root cause analysis and prevention recommendations
Qualifications:
Bachelor's Degree or higher in computer engineering, computer science, information technology or a related discipline.
At least 5 years of experience with either React Native framework and Java / Spring Boot or React and JavaScript stacks.
At least 1 years of experience for a senior position
Experience in in API development and RESTful webservices
Experience in database technologies such as MS SQL Server, MongoDB
Experience with Agile methodology using JIRA or similar platforms
Experience in Cloud Provider (Azures) is a plus
Broad knowledge in software development technology and tools
Strong problem-solving and interpersonal skills.
Good command of English
In accordance with recruitment policy and hiring standard of AIA (Thailand) Company Limited, after completing the selection process, you are required for criminal background check before joining the company. Your criminal record information will be retained according to the PDPA policy of the company. As per attached link [https://www.aia.co.th/th/about-aia/privacy/candidate]
Job ID: 141401797